Scientists create 3-D models of whole mouse organs

Thursday, June 24, 2010 - 12:31 in Biology & Nature

New Haven, Conn. — Yale University engineers have for the first time created 3D models of whole intact mouse organs, a feat they accomplished using fluorescence microscopy. The team reports its...
